Background
Urysia Limited is the sole importer and distributor of Peugeot in Kenya and the East African region. The brand was introduced into the Kenyan market in 1958 and has remained a household name to date. Globally, the Peugeot marque remains synonymous with safety, comfort reliability, durability and efficiency, qualities that have endeared the brand to different customer groups.
Job Purpose
The Bodyshop Estimator will be responsible for assessing vehicle damage, preparing accurate repair estimates, liaising with insurance companies and customers, and ensuring that repairs are planned and costed in accordance with manufacturer standards, insurance requirements, and the company's profitability objectives. The role requires broad knowledge across all vehicle makes and models, working in a multibrand environment.
Key Responsibilities
- Conduct detailed inspections of accident-damaged vehicles across all makes and models.
- Identify structural, cosmetic, mechanical, and hidden damage.
- Determine repair or replacement requirements using OEM repair procedures applicable to each vehicle brand.
- Prepare accurate repair estimates including labour, paint, materials, and replacement parts.
- Submit estimates and supporting documentation to insurance companies.
- Negotiate repair approvals and manage supplementary claims.
- Explain repair procedures, costs, and timelines to customers.
- Coordinate repair planning with workshop technicians and management.
- Monitor repair progress and update estimates when required.
- Ensure all repairs comply with OEM standards and quality requirements for each respective brand.
Qualifications & Experience
- Diploma in Automotive Engineering, Motor Vehicle Technology, Auto Body Repair, or a related field.
- 4–5 years’ proven experience in collision repair estimating or Bodyshop operations.
- Demonstrated experience working across multiple vehicle makes and models (multibrand environment).
- Estimating Certification (TVET/CDACC framework).
- Insurance Claims Administration Training (added advantage).
- Experience using recognised estimating software (e.g. Audatex, GT Motive).
